微机接口实验板的开发和应用

摘    要:基础型实验、设计型实验和研究型实验构成了"微型计算机原理与接口技术"课程的实验教学体系,其中设计型实验发挥着承上启下的重要作用.为了满足设计型实验教学的需要,设计了微机接口实验板.本文详细论述了该实验板的硬件设计方案和驱动函数的建立方法,并列举出该实验板在设计型实验教学中的应用实例.该实验板具有成本低,接口开放及易于学习使用等特点.一年的教学实践表明,学生利用该实验板可以拓展知识面,增加工程实践经验,提高动手能力和分析能力.

The Development of the Evaluation Board for Computer Architecture and Interface

Abstract:The basic experiment, design experiment and research experiment constitute the experimental teaching system of Computer Architecture and Interface course. Therefore the design experiment plays an important role as a connecting link between the preceding and the following. To meet the requirements of design experiments, we make a new evaluation board. This paper describes both the hardware design and device driver design, and enumerates the application cases of the evaluation board in design experiment. The evaluation board has such characteristics as low cost, open connector, and being easy to learn and use. One year teaching practice indicates that the undergraduates can utilize the evaluation board to widen their knowledge, add the engineering practical experience and analysis ability.
